KDE 4.10.2 Fixes Annoying and Dangerous Bugs

One of the areas in KDE’s software compilation that really needs some bug fixing, it’s Kmail slash Akonadi. While looking through the list of bug fixes, one can see they got quite a few. A couple dealt with Kmail not making Trash, Drafts, and other directories when first-time opened – these are fixed now. Another fixed a bug where deleted items weren’t deleted in the database and reappeared at next opening. A bug keeping Kwallet open after closing Kmail was fixed, some GPG issues were addressed, and an issue with replies to decrypted mail quoting encrypted text was fixed.
